Frequently asked questions
Does Cargill, Incorporated sponsor green cards?
Yes. Cargill, Incorporated has 11 approved PERM labor certifications out of 11 cases on record, a 100% certification rate. PERM is the first step of employer-sponsored permanent residency.
What does Cargill, Incorporated pay on green-card cases?
The average prevailing wage on Cargill, Incorporated's certified PERM filings is $93,952 per year.
How long does Cargill, Incorporated's green-card process take?
PERM labor certification typically takes 12 to 18 months including prevailing wage determination and recruitment, followed by I-140 and adjustment of status. Timelines vary by country of birth due to visa bulletin backlogs.
